RTEMS CPU Kit with SuperCore
4.11.3
|
#include <stdio.h>
#include <stdlib.h>
#include <string.h>
#include <unistd.h>
#include <fcntl.h>
#include <dirent.h>
#include <errno.h>
#include <ctype.h>
#include <inttypes.h>
#include <rtems.h>
#include <rtems/rtems_bsdnet.h>
#include <rtems/error.h>
#include <rtems/libio.h>
#include <rtems/userenv.h>
#include <syslog.h>
#include <sys/types.h>
#include <sys/socket.h>
#include <arpa/ftp.h>
#include <netinet/in.h>
#include "ftpd.h"
Data Structures | |
struct | FTPD_SessionInfo_t |
struct | FTPD_TaskPool_t |
Macros | |
#define | FTPD_SERVER_MESSAGE "RTEMS FTP server (Version 1.1-JWJ) ready." |
#define | FTPD_SYSTYPE "UNIX Type: L8" |
Enumerations | |
enum | { FTPD_RTEMS_EVENT = RTEMS_EVENT_1 } |
Functions | |
FILE * | fdopen (int fildes, const char *mode) |
int | rtems_initialize_ftpd (void) |
Variables | |
struct rtems_ftpd_configuration | rtems_ftpd_configuration |